What information do I need to transfer money?

You will typically need:

Recipient's name and surname

Country and city of receipt

Transfer amount

Currency of receipt (if different from the sending currency)

For some services, the recipient's phone number or email address may be required

What are the advantages and disadvantages of using a SWIFT bank transfer?

Advantages: Large amounts can be transferred securely. Disadvantages: Longer processing time (several days), high fees from both sending and receiving banks.

What is the cheapest way to transfer money?

The cost of a transfer can vary depending on the amount, chosen service, and delivery method. Online services like Wise often offer better exchange rates and lower fees than traditional banks.
